Transaction 00161ff5f653f95a65bf1da8e493a8b725e9644118889c4b04e3cc6ca05549e4

3 Input
2 Outputs
  • 00161ff5f653f95a65bf1da8e493a8b725e9644118889c4b04e3cc6ca05549e4:0
  • value  10000000
    address  12Xk6ECcmmKb3VSK7qbkpcJoaqHpXxRrsm
  • 00161ff5f653f95a65bf1da8e493a8b725e9644118889c4b04e3cc6ca05549e4:1
  • value  11132576
    address  3BMEXnfdCCCLnbxm3FcAVTRkKZMjsmcdWT